Formative Assessments: The Ongoing Check-In

Remember those pop quizzes in school? They were formative assessments in action! These ongoing checks help teachers adjust their lessons to keep your child on track.

Think of formative assessments as those little checkpoints along a road trip. They help teachers and parents understand how your child is doing and if any detours are needed.

Summative Assessments: The Big Picture

Summative assessments are like the final exam at the end of a course. They give a snapshot of your child's overall understanding. Think of those end-of-year tests or science projects. 

These learning assessments help determine if your child has mastered the material.

Diagnostic Assessments: The Starting Line

Imagine a reading test at the beginning of the academic year to determine which reading group your child would fit into. This is a classic example of a diagnostic assessment.

By pinpointing areas where a child excels and where they might need extra support, teachers can tailor their instruction accordingly. This personalized approach ensures that every student receives the appropriate level of challenge and support.

Performance-Based Assessments: Showing, Not Telling

Remember building that model volcano for science class? That was a performance-based assessment! 

These assessments go beyond just knowing facts. They show how well your child can apply their knowledge in real-world situations, fostering creativity and problem-solving skills.

These are essential life skills that lay the groundwork for future success.

Portfolio Assessments: The Learning Journey

A portfolio is like a scrapbook of your child's academic growth. It showcases their work over time, highlighting their strengths and areas for improvement. Imagine looking back at your child's writing samples from kindergarten to fifth grade. That’s the power of a portfolio!

Parents Are Your Child's Biggest Fan (and Coach!)

Let's face it, you know your kid better than anyone when it comes to learning assessments.

  1. Be in the know. Understanding what kind of tests and projects your child will face is like being their personal manager. It helps you cheer them on from the sidelines (or the kitchen table).
  2. Create a comfy study space. A quiet corner with good light can work wonders. It's like giving your child their own little 'think tank'.
  3. Talk it out. Chatting about what they're learning can be a game-changer. Ask questions, show you're interested. It helps them think things through.
  4. Celebrate small wins. Even the tiniest step forward is huge. A high-five, a sticker, or just a big smile can mean the world.
  5. Team up with the teacher. Teachers are your child's coaches. Working together is like a dream team. Regular chats can help you both support your child best.

By understanding how assessments work and teaming up with teachers, you can help turn those test-taking jitters into confidence-boosting wins. Remember, every child is unique, so tailor your support to their needs. Together, you and your child can create a winning game plan.
